Home foundation leveling services involve the assessment and correction of a building’s foundation to address issues caused by settling, shifting, or other structural problems. These services typically include the evaluation of foundation stability, followed by the use of specialized techniques such as underpinning, pier installation, or mudjacking to restore the foundation’s proper alignment. The goal is to ensure the structural integrity of the property, prevent further damage, and improve safety and stability. Professionals in this field utilize various methods tailored to the specific needs of each property, aiming to provide a long-lasting solution to foundation concerns.
These services are essential for addressing common foundation problems such as u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ible settling or sinking. Over time, soil movement, moisture changes, and other environmental factors can cause the foundation to shift or settle unevenly. Foundation leveling helps mitigate these issues by stabilizing the foundation and correcting its position, which can prevent further structural deterioration. Properly leveled foundations can also reduce the risk of interior and exterior damage, saving property owners from more extensive repairs in the future.

The overview below groups typical Home Foundation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Pickaway County,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Repair Costs - The cost for home foundation leveling services typically ranges from $3,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the settlement and foundation type. Smaller repairs, such as minor adjustments, may be closer to $1,500, while extensive work can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Material and Method Expenses - Expenses vary based on the repair method, with underpinning and slabjacking being common options. Underpinning might cost between $1,000 and $3,000 per pier, whereas slabjacking generally ranges from $500 to $1,500 per section. These costs are influenced by soil conditions and foundation size.
Additional Service Fees - Extra costs may include soil stabilization, waterproofing, or drainage improvements, which can add $1,000 to $5,000 to the total. Some projects require foundation reinforcement or wall stabilization, further increasing the overall expense. Local contractors can assess specific site requirements.
Project Scope and Cost Variability - The total cost depends on the size of the home and severity of the foundation issues. Small, localized repairs might stay under $5,000, while larger, more complex projects could surpass $15,000. Contact local service providers for tailored estimates based on individual con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es a home foundation to settle? Foundation settling can result from soil shrinkage, moisture changes, poor drainage, or natural soil movement beneath the structure.
How do foundation leveling services correct uneven floors? Local service providers typically use techniques like mudjacking or piering to lift and stabilize a settling foundation, helping to straighten floors and reduce cracks.
Are there signs that indicate the need for foundation leveling? Common sign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around moldings or fixtures.
What is the typical process used by pros to level a foundation? Professionals assess the foundation, then implement methods such as underpinning or foam jacking to restore stability and levelness.
Can foundation leveling prevent further structural damage? Yes, addressing foundation issues early can help prevent additional damage to the home’s structure and improve its stability.
